Imzadi (pronounced em-ZAH-dee) was a Betazed word most closely translated as "beloved." 

It was frequently used as a term of endearment. Deanna Troi telepathically called Commander William T. Riker "imzadi" upon their first meeting on board the USS Enterprise-D. (TNG: "Encounter at Farpoint")
